In the middle of the city you will find Artis Royal Zoo, the oldest Zoo in the Netherlands and one of the city’s most popular tourist attractions. The zoo was founded in 1838 and features an aquarium, planetarium, a zoological museum and the world’s only microscopic life exhibit. The garden of Amsterdam
Artis Royal Zoo isn’t just a zoo. They like to be known as the garden of Amsterdam. The Amsterdam Royal Zoo usually goes by the name ARTIS, officially Natura Artis Magistra. It is located in the east of the city, near the botanical gardens, the Dutch Resistance Museum and the Tropenmuseum. Just as everything in the city, you can reach the zoo by bike, tram or a medium length walk from the city center.

Artis is home to 700 different animals and 200 trees and plants. Enjoy a stroll through the most beautiful plants in the city whilst looking at giraffes, orangutans, alpacas, zebra’s and elephants. Cold and rainy outside? No problem! You can visit the butterfly garden and the aquarium. The latter is full of exotic marine life and an exhibition of the city’s relationship with water.
